Output 3d426fcb31e3924a61fca33bf1739628089a8afec3b4e31c89c1427a4548b3b7:1

value
14773
script pubkey
OP_0 OP_PUSHBYTES_20 3bb6932f61eef88a8fa2a53a37b6927529a0af25
address
bc1q8wmfxtmpamug4raz55ar0d5jw556pte9k9np56
transaction
3d426fcb31e3924a61fca33bf1739628089a8afec3b4e31c89c1427a4548b3b7
confirmations
104037
spent
true